What's the distinction between SR-22 and FR-44?

SR-22 and FR-44 are both kinds of insurance qualifications made use of by states to validate a driver's financial responsibility and guarantee they fulfill the particular state's minimal auto insurance requirements. The substantial difference in between these certificates primarily depends on the function they serve and the liability limits. With an SR-22, commonly needed for people with DUIs or severe driving offenses, the liability requirements are similar to those of an average automobile insurance policy. This accreditation can be gotten by including it to a current policy or by safeguarding a non-owner policy if the person does not own a vehicle.

FR-44, on the other hand, is specific to two states-- Virginia and Florida, and includes greater liability limits, specifically for bodily injury liability. It's typically mandated for individuals needing a hardship license after a significant driving offense, such as a DUI where injury or considerable residential or commercial property damages took place. Additionally, FR-44 filing period is typically longer and the average fee more than that of SR-22, because of the raised protection it needs. The opportunities of preserving a valid license with an FR-44 filing included the rigorous condition of maintaining a clean record and preserving comprehensive coverage throughout the needed period. This guarantees the state of the individual's dedication to safer, a lot more accountable driving in the future.

What occurs if an SR-22 insurance policy is canceled?

The cancellation of an SR-22 insurance policy can typically lead to severe effects. When an insurance holder's SR-22 insurance is canceled - whether because of non-payment, policy lapse, or any other factor - insurance providers have a responsibility to alert the proper state authorities regarding this modification. This is achieved by filing an SR-26 kind, which properly indicates completion of the policyholder's SR-22 insurance coverage.

As soon as the proper state authorities have actually been alerted of the termination of SR-22 insurance, the influenced car driver's permit can possibly be suspended again. This is due to the authorities' requirement to guarantee that the car drivers are constantly guaranteed while they are having the SR-22 requirement. Therefore, the driver may need to seek non-owner SR-22 insurance if the auto was not in their ownership at the time of the termination. This reinstatement of the car driver's SR-22 requirement can lead to more frustrations down the line, as well as potential boosts in insurance premiums. Proactivity in keeping an SR-22 insurance policy is extremely recommended to prevent such situations.

Just what is SR22 insurance?

SR22 insurance is a certification of financial responsibility that is required by some states for high-risk motorists. It's not an insurance policy itself, but a document given by your insurance company that verifies you have liability coverage on your auto insurance policy.

Just how does SR-22 insurance work?

SR-22 insurance operates as an evidence of vehicle insurance. If you're needed to have an SR-22 and you currently have automobile insurance, you'll simply need to have to include it to your existing policy.

Who exactly are the people that need to have SR-22 insurance?

SR-22 insurance is generally needed for motorists who have actually been convicted of a DRUNK DRIVING, DWI, reckless driving, driving without insurance, or various other severe traffic violations.

Exactly how can I acquire SR-22 insurance?

You can obtain SR-22 insurance by contacting your car insurance company. They will add it to your existing policy and afterwards submit the SR-22 type with the state in your place.

For how long does it require to safeguard SR-22 insurance?

The length of time it takes to secure SR-22 insurance depends upon the insurance company, yet it's normally a fast process once you've purchased the necessary protection.

What are the prices associated with SR-22 insurance?

The price of SR-22 insurance varies by state and insurance company. There is generally a fee to submit the SR-22 type, and your insurance premiums may increase because of the high-risk status.

Is it feasible to buy an SR-22 insurance policy online?

Yes, numerous insurance companies enable you to purchase SR-22 insurance on-line. Nonetheless, you might require to talk with an agent to wrap up the process.

Which states require SR-22 insurance?

Needs for SR-22 insurance vary by state. Not all states call for SR-22 insurance, so it's vital to examine neighborhood regulations.

How much time is SR-22 insurance typically called for?

The need for SR-22 insurance commonly lasts for concerning three years, yet it can differ relying on the state and the seriousness of the driving violation.

What's the distinction between SR-22 and FR-44?

Both SR-22 and FR-44 are kinds of financial responsibility that supply evidence of auto insurance. The main distinction is that FR-44 is required in Florida and Virginia for car drivers founded guilty of a DUI and usually calls for greater liability limits than the SR-22.

What are the consequences of having an SR-22 insurance policy terminated?

If an SR-22 insurance policy is canceled or lapses, your insurer is required to inform the state, which can result in the suspension of your motorist's license. It's necessary to preserve SR-22 insurance for the full necessary duration to avoid additional charges.
